Cómo Instalar y Usar Context7 MCP Server: La Guía Definitiva para Desarrolladores
Cómo Instalar y Usar Context7 MCP Server: La Guía Definitiva para Desarrolladores
Imagínate esto: Estás programando con un asistente de IA, pero sigue sugiriendo métodos obsoletos o se pierde actualizaciones críticas de la API. ¿Frustrante, verdad? Entra Context7 MCP Server—una herramienta revolucionaria que entrega documentación en tiempo real para potenciar la codificación asistida por IA. Vamos a desglosar cómo ponerlo en marcha y por qué los desarrolladores lo llaman "el eslabón perdido" en la programación en pareja con IA.
¿Por qué Context7 MCP Server?
Context7 resuelve un problema persistente: sugerencias de codificación de IA desactualizadas. Al transmitir documentación actualizada directamente al AI de tu IDE (como Cursor, Claude o Windmill), asegura que tu asistente de IA siempre consulte APIs, librerías y frameworks vigentes.
Ventajas clave:
- Precisión en tiempo real: Obtiene la documentación más reciente para Python, React o librerías especializadas al instante.
- Soporte multi-herramienta: Funciona con VS Code, Cursor y otros clientes compatibles con MCP.
- Mejora de rendimiento: Reduce alucinaciones y sugerencias de código obsoletas.
Instalación: Comparativa de 3 Métodos
1️⃣ Integración incorporada (Cursor/VS Code)
La mayoría de los desarrolladores prefieren esta configuración sin complicaciones:
- Abrir Configuración: Navega a
Archivo > Configuración > Extensiones > Cursor
. - Agregar MCP Server:
- Haz clic en
Agregar nuevo servidor MCP global
- Nombre:
Context7
- Comando:
npx
- Args:
-y @upstash/context7-mcp@latest
- Haz clic en
Para usuarios avanzados, edita mcp.json
en el directorio de configuración de Cursor:
{
"mcpServers": {
"context7": {
"command": "npx",
"args": ["-y", "@upstash/context7-mcp@latest"]
}
}
}
Reinicia tu IDE para activar.
2️⃣ Runtimes Alternativos (Bun/Deno)
Para usuarios de Bun:
"command": "bunx",
"args": ["-y", "@upstash/context7-mcp@latest"]
La configuración para Deno requiere permisos de red:
"command": "deno",
"args": ["run", "--allow-net", "npm:@upstash/context7-mcp"]
Consejo profesional: Bun ofrece arranques en frío más rápidos comparado con npm.
3️⃣ Despliegue con Docker
Ideal para equipos o producción:
FROM node:18-alpine
WORKDIR /app
RUN npm install -g @upstash/context7-mcp@latest
CMD ["context7-mcp"]
Construye con:
docker build -t context7-mcp .
Configura los clientes para usar:
"command": "docker",
"args": ["run", "-i", "--rm", "context7-mcp"]
Nota: Asegúrate de que Docker Desktop esté en ejecución.
Casos Prácticos de Uso
Caso 1: Desarrollo con React
Context7 obtiene automáticamente la documentación de los nuevos hooks de React 19, evitando que tu asistente de IA sugiera métodos de ciclo de vida obsoletos.
Caso 2: Integración de API
Al trabajar con APIs de Stripe/PayPal, Context7 asegura que tu IA use los patrones de autenticación y estructuras de endpoints más recientes.
“Es como tener un ángel guardián de la documentación,” dice un desarrollador que redujo el tiempo de depuración en un 40% tras implementarlo.
Consejos para Optimizar el Rendimiento
- Cachea localmente: Añade
--cache-dir=/ruta/al/cache
aargs
para una recuperación más rápida de la documentación - Personaliza los tiempos de espera: Ajústalos a 120s para redes lentas
"timeout": 120
- Prioriza documentación crítica: Usa listas de
autoApprove
para filtrar librerías no esenciales.
¿Por qué combinarlo con LightNode?
Para equipos empresariales que necesitan hosting dedicado MCP, LightNode ofrece:
- Servidores globales premium con 99.9% de uptime
- Despliegue MCP con un clic para proyectos a gran escala
- Escalabilidad rentable (modelo de pago por uso)
Errores Comunes y Soluciones
- 🚫 Error ‘Módulo no encontrado’:
- Actualiza al paquete más reciente:
npm update @upstash/context7-mcp
- Limpia la caché de ejecución:
npx clear-npx-cache
- Actualiza al paquete más reciente:
- 🚫 Timeouts:
- Incrementa el timeout a más de 60s en la configuración del cliente
- Revisa la latencia de red hacia el registro npm
Prepara tu Configuración para el Futuro
Los desarrolladores de Context7 adelantan próximas funciones:
- Integración local de documentación para bases de código propietarias
- Soporte multilenguaje más allá de JavaScript/TypeScript
- Cambio automático de versión basado en configuraciones del proyecto.
Reflexión Final: Aunque las herramientas de codificación con IA son revolucionarias, su efectividad depende de la frescura de los datos. Context7 MCP Server cierra esta brecha, actuando como un canal de documentación en tiempo real. Para equipos que se toman en serio la programación en pareja con IA, combinar Context7 con un host confiable como LightNode puede ser transformador.
¿Listo para potenciar tu codificación con IA? La configuración toma 5 minutos, pero las ganancias en productividad duran para siempre.